Senior Controls Engineer Piedmont Triad or Hickory area, North Carolina. Remote-first, around 25 percent regional travel. $100,000 to $145,000 base plus a 10 to 25 percent bonus. For a controls engineer who still wants to be in the code and on the plant floor, owning projects end to end. You would join a small, senior systems integrator working across the Carolinas and Virginia. Ten people, almost all experienced engineers, doing heavy process and industrial work: front-end and electrical design, PLC and drives programming, SCADA and commissioning for large process plants. You would work directly with the founders and with clients. The firm is profitable, has grown for years, and has never made a sales call. Work is repeat and comes largely via referral. The owners are hands-on engineers known for treating people well, and engineers tend to stay. What you'll do Primarily Rockwell (Studio 5000, RSLogix 5000) with some Siemens, plus SCADA and HMI in FactoryTalk View, Wonderware, iFIX or WinCC. You would also handle electrical design: MCC and panel design, redlines, and template based drawings. Expect several small to medium projects at once, each taken from design through FAT, SAT and commissioning. Commissioning is roughly a week on site at a time, within driving range and fully expensed. What you'll need Five to twenty five years owning controls projects from design to commissioning. Strong, current Rockwell programming is the core requirement, code you are writing now, not reviewing. Real depth in at least one SCADA or HMI platform, plus comfort with electrical design and one-line diagrams. An SI background and heavy process experience (chemical, utilities, glass, power) are pluses, not must-haves. Why it's worth a look
